缩小软件界面大小以优化用户体验是一个复杂的过程,需要综合考虑多个因素。以下是一些关键步骤和最佳实践:
1. 用户研究与分析:
- 进行用户测试,观察不同尺寸界面下用户的使用行为和反馈。
- 分析用户数据,了解用户对界面大小的偏好,以及不同尺寸界面对用户满意度的影响。
2. 设计原则:
- 遵循“少即是多”的原则,确保界面元素简洁明了,避免不必要的复杂性。
- 利用对比、层次结构和视觉引导来增强可读性和易用性。
3. 响应式设计:
- 确保软件在不同设备和屏幕尺寸上都能提供良好的用户体验。
- 使用媒体查询(media queries)来调整布局和样式,以适应不同的屏幕分辨率和方向。
4. 内容管理:
- 精简内容,只保留核心功能和信息,避免过度填充。
- 使用空白区域(white space)来提高内容的可读性和吸引力。
5. 颜色和字体选择:
- 选择易于阅读的颜色方案,确保文本颜色不会干扰背景色或导致视觉疲劳。
- 使用清晰、可读的字体,避免使用过于花哨或难以辨认的字体。
6. 交互设计:
- 确保按钮、链接和其他交互元素的大小适中,便于手指操作。
- 使用微交互(microinteractions)来减少用户的认知负担,例如点击按钮时显示一个短暂的动画效果。
7. 性能优化:
- 优化代码和资源加载速度,减少延迟,提高用户体验。
- 使用缓存和预加载技术来加快页面加载速度。
8. 反馈机制:
- 提供明确的反馈,让用户知道他们的操作是否成功,比如按钮点击后是否有确认弹窗。
- 使用状态栏、进度条或悬停提示等工具来指示用户操作的状态。
9. 可访问性:
- 确保软件符合可访问性标准,如wcag(web content accessibility guidelines)。
- 为残障人士提供适当的辅助功能,如语音控制、屏幕阅读器支持等。
10. 持续迭代:
- 收集用户反馈,并根据这些反馈不断改进界面设计。
- 定期更新软件,以保持界面的现代感和相关性。
通过上述步骤,可以创建一个既美观又实用的软件界面,从而提高用户体验。总之,没有一成不变的最佳实践,关键是要不断测试、学习和适应用户的需求和反馈。